How long until I get my car?

Approximately 2 weeks from today. Our handover specialist will be in touch within 7 days to schedule your appointment and confirm an exact date and time that works for you.

Can I put my personal registration on it?

Yes, Dan handles this for you. You'll need to provide your DVLA V317 transfer form along with your current V5C logbook (the registration document for the plate you're moving across). The DVLA transfer fee is charged before delivery. Get this to Dan as early as possible, as leaving it late can push back your handover date.

Will I know my new registration number before I collect?

Dan will let you know your new registration number as soon as it is confirmed. However, you cannot use the registration number alone to insure the car. Your insurer will need the registration number together with the full vehicle description, which you can find on your order form. Without both, the car cannot be correctly identified on a policy.

Bear in mind that the DVLA typically does not update their records to reflect the new registration until approximately 5 days after collection. This is normal and will not affect your ability to drive the car, but it is worth knowing if you run any checks during that window.

What happens to my finance settlement when I part exchange?

If your part exchange car has outstanding finance, we settle this directly with your lender on your behalf as part of completing your purchase - it isn't something you need to arrange or pay off yourself. We do this using the settlement figure your lender provides, which is why it's important that we have a current, up-to-date settlement figure and are made aware of any outstanding finance as early as possible. Working from an out-of-date figure can mean we send the wrong amount, which can delay your handover.

Settlement figures can be quoted either including or excluding your next scheduled payment. If the figure excludes your next payment, that payment may still be collected from you by your lender - this is normal, not an error. Once we've settled the finance, if the amount received by your lender exceeds the outstanding balance, any overpaid amount will be returned to you. Finance companies typically refund overpayments within 14 days. If you are unsure whether your settlement figure includes or excludes your next payment, check your settlement letter or call your lender directly.

Will my part exchange valuation still be valid when I collect?

This depends on your situation. If your current car is on finance, we will equity lock your equity. This means the equity figure agreed at the time of your order is protected throughout the build period, regardless of how long the wait is. If your car is owned outright, we will revalue it approximately one week before your handover date to ensure we're working with an up-to-date figure.

How many keys do I get?

If your car has Comfort Access (keyless entry - all BMWs are keyless start as standard), it will come with 1 key in most cases. Cars without Comfort Access come with 2 keys.

When will I get my V5C logbook?

Your V5C will be posted to you directly by the DVLA, and you should receive it within about a week of collecting your car, whether new or used. There's nothing you need to do; it will arrive automatically.

Is the car taxed?

New cars include the first year's road tax, so you're all set to drive away. For used cars, taxing the vehicle is the new owner's responsibility, but don't worry, we'll sort this with you during handover so you leave fully road-legal.

What about MOT and warranty?

Every car we sell comes with at least 12 months' MOT and 12 months' warranty as standard. New cars come with a 3-year manufacturer warranty. All warranties can be extended. Just ask Dan if you'd like to know more.

What is GAP insurance, and is it available whichever way I've bought my car?

GAP (Guaranteed Asset Protection) insurance covers the shortfall between what your comprehensive motor insurer pays out and what you actually paid, or still owe, if your car is written off or stolen. We offer two versions, matched to how you've bought or financed your BMW:

  • Combined GAP & Excess Cover - for a car bought outright (cash) or financed through the dealer, for example HP or PCP. It pays the difference between the insured value and whichever is greater: your original purchase price, or your outstanding finance settlement.
  • Contract Hire / Lease GAP & Excess Cover - for a Personal Contract Hire (PCH) or Business Contract Hire (BCH) agreement. It pays the difference between the insured value and the amount required to settle your contract hire or lease agreement.

Exact premiums and terms depend on your vehicle's value and the policy period you choose, so for pricing please refer to the welcome pack email from ITC Compliance, or ask Dan directly.

What does Tyre & Alloy cover include?

It covers the cost of repairing or, where necessary, replacing tyres and alloy wheels damaged by accidental or malicious damage, such as potholes and kerbing, up to the limits set out in your policy schedule. It must be purchased from the showroom within 30 days of buying your vehicle. For exact cover limits and pricing, refer to the welcome pack email from ITC Compliance, or ask Dan.

Who is ITC Compliance, and why does an FCA number matter?

Stephen James (Automotive) Limited t/a Hedin Automotive BMW Ruxley is an appointed representative of ITC Compliance Limited, which is authorised and reg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ority (FRN 313486). This permits us to advise on and arrange general insurance products, and to act as a credit broker (not a lender).

As a credit broker, we may receive commission from the lender we introduce you to, and we may also receive a benefit for arranging insurance products. This does not affect the amount you pay, and full details of any commission are disclosed to you as part of your sales journey.

What protection do I have if something goes wrong with an insurance product?

You may be entitled to compensation under the Financial Services Compensation Scheme (FSCS) if we're unable to meet our liabilities as an insurance intermediary. Insurance advising and arranging is covered for 90% of a claim with no upper limit, or 100% for compulsory classes of insurance. Who do I contact about my finance after purchase?

We're a broker rather than a lender, so once your finance is in place your agreement sits with your chosen lender. For anything after purchase, such as overpayments, changes to your agreement, settlement figures, or end-of-agreement options, please contact your lender directly as they'll have everything to hand.

How do I pay the remainder of my deposit / pay for my car?

We accept bank transfers and card payments. A few things worth knowing:

  • Please make your bank aware of the payment in advance so it isn't delayed or blocked.
  • Bank transfers should be completed before collection day so we can confirm safe receipt.
  • We accept a maximum of £2,000 per vehicle on a credit card.
  • We're unable to accept American Express.
